What Are Phantom LUTs?
Phantom LUTs are Rec.709 finishing LUTs designed to transform a camera's native Log footage into the Rec.709 color space while producing a finished visual character.
For the Nikon Z8 and Z9 collection, the primary emulation LUT was developed to reproduce the color science of the ARRI Alexa 709 LUT as closely as possible when working with Nikon N-Log footage.
Instead of simply converting a flat N-Log image into a conventional Rec.709 result, the LUT is intended to influence characteristics such as color response, saturation, luminance relationships, highlight behavior, and shadow rendering.
This can be especially useful when you want Nikon footage to sit closer to footage captured with an ARRI Alexa or simply want a more cinematic starting point for your grade.
Built Through Camera-to-Camera Testing
One of the most interesting aspects of Phantom LUTs for Nikon Z8 & Z9 is the development process behind the Alexa-inspired emulation.
The creator tested an ARRI Alexa Mini and Nikon Z8 side by side, recording exposure-matched footage under a wide variety of lighting conditions.
Tests included direct sunlight, open shade, overcast environments, indoor daylight, mixed lighting, and controlled studio setups. We also used X-Rite ColorChecker Classic and ColorChecker SG charts during testing.
We captured approximately 80 different scenes in total.
For each setup, three exposure levels were recorded:
Two stops underexposed
Correctly exposed
Two stops overexposed
This provided a broad dataset for studying how the two cameras respond to different colors, luminance levels, and exposure conditions.
More Than Basic Color Matching
Matching two cameras isn't simply a matter of shifting a few colors until the images look similar.
The Alexa-inspired emulation considers several characteristics that contribute to the distinctive rendering associated with ARRI cameras.
These include non-linear hue responses, especially with rich, complex colors, as well as subtractive color behavior tied to luminance and saturation.
We also considered highlight roll-off and shadow fall-off during development.
Together, these characteristics can create a smoother, more cinematic image while giving Nikon N-Log footage a different foundation for color grading than standard Nikon Rec.709 LUTs.

Tips for Better Results
For the most natural results, start with properly exposed and correctly white-balanced N-Log footage whenever possible. A LUT can transform color and tonal response, but it cannot completely compensate for poorly captured footage.
It is also useful to make fundamental corrections before or around the LUT, depending on your grading workflow. If a shot is significantly too bright, dark, warm, or cool, correcting those issues first can give the LUT a cleaner image to work with.
When matching Nikon footage with an ARRI camera, don't assume applying the LUT automatically creates a perfect camera match. Lighting, lenses, exposure, white balance, filtration, and shooting conditions can all affect the final image. Use the LUT as a strong foundation, then make shot-by-shot adjustments as needed.
For the Film Look LUTs, try different options rather than automatically choosing the strongest or most dramatic result. A subtler film-inspired treatment can often feel more believable, particularly for skin tones and natural environments.
